客户端如何获取服务器文件夹名

worktile 其他 9

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要获取服务器文件夹名,客户端可以通过以下几种方式进行操作:

    1. 通过服务端提供的API接口:服务端可以编写API接口,允许客户端通过HTTP请求获取服务器文件夹名。客户端可以发送请求,如GET请求,到指定的API接口,服务器端接收到请求后,可以返回文件夹名作为响应。

    2. 使用FTP协议:FTP(文件传输协议)是一种用于文件传输的协议,客户端可以通过FTP协议连接到服务器,并获取文件夹名。客户端可以使用FTP客户端软件,如FileZilla、CuteFTP等,连接到服务器,并浏览服务器文件系统,获取文件夹名。

    3. 使用SSH连接服务器:如果客户端具备SSH连接服务器的权限,可以通过SSH连接到服务器,然后使用命令行工具(如Linux下的ls命令)查看服务器的文件夹名。客户端可以使用SSH客户端软件,如PuTTY、SecureCRT等,连接到服务器,并执行相应的命令查看文件夹名。

    需要注意的是,获取服务器文件夹名需要客户端与服务端进行通信,并具备相应的权限。客户端需要了解服务器的文件系统结构,并确定要获取的文件夹名的路径。同时,客户端需要确保网络连接的稳定性和安全性,以及对服务器的访问权限。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要获取服务器文件夹名,客户端可以通过以下几种方式来实现。

    1. 文件传输协议(FTP):使用FTP协议可以让客户端与服务器之间进行文件传输。客户端可以连接到服务器并浏览服务器的文件夹,从而获取文件夹名。通过命令行界面或FTP客户端程序,客户端可以列出服务器上的文件夹,然后从中选择需要的文件夹。

    2. 远程桌面连接(RDP):客户端可以使用远程桌面连接来远程访问服务器。通过远程桌面连接,客户端可以像操作本地计算机一样操作服务器计算机。客户端可以打开文件资源管理器或命令行界面来查看服务器上的文件夹,并获取文件夹名。

    3. 网络共享:客户端可以通过网络共享来访问服务器上的文件夹。服务器可以将特定文件夹设置为共享文件夹,然后客户端可以通过网络访问该文件夹。客户端可以通过文件资源管理器或命令行界面浏览服务器上共享的文件夹,并获取文件夹名。

    4. WebDAV:WebDAV(Web Distributed Authoring and Versioning)是一种用于在Web服务器上进行文件管理的扩展协议。通过WebDAV,客户端可以与服务器进行文件和文件夹的交互。客户端可以使用支持WebDAV的应用程序或工具来访问服务器上的文件夹,并获取文件夹名。

    5. API调用:如果服务器提供了API接口,客户端可以使用特定的API调用来获取服务器的文件夹名。API调用可以通过发送HTTP请求到服务器来获取所需的信息。具体的API调用取决于服务器所使用的技术和平台。客户端可以使用编程语言(例如Python、Java、C#等)来编写代码,通过API调用获取服务器的文件夹名。

    总结起来,客户端可以使用FTP、RDP、网络共享、WebDAV或通过API调用等多种方式来获取服务器文件夹名。具体使用哪种方式取决于服务器的配置和可用的工具。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    获取服务器文件夹名的操作,需要以客户端与服务器之间的通信为基础。这可以通过使用网络协议来实现,如HTTP或FTP等。下面将以HTTP协议为例,介绍客户端如何获取服务器文件夹名。

    步骤一:建立与服务器的连接
    首先,客户端需要与服务器建立连接。可以使用Socket来创建一个TCP连接,也可以使用高层次的HTTP库来简化操作,如Python中的Requests库。用Requests库举例,在Python中可以使用以下代码来建立与服务器的连接:

    import requests
    
    url = "http://服务器地址"
    response = requests.get(url)
    

    步骤二:发送请求并获取响应
    在建立连接后,客户端需要发送一个HTTP GET请求到服务器,以获取服务器文件夹的信息。在请求中,可以指定获取文件夹的路径以及其他必要的参数。服务器会根据请求进行处理,并返回相应的响应。

    import requests
    
    url = "http://服务器地址/文件夹路径"
    response = requests.get(url)
    

    步骤三:解析响应
    客户端收到服务器的响应后,需要对响应进行解析以获取文件夹名。具体的解析方法会有所不同,取决于服务器返回的数据格式。以下是两种常见的响应数据格式及其解析方式:

    1. HTML格式
      如果服务器返回的数据为HTML格式,可以使用爬虫相关的库(如BeautifulSoup)来解析HTML,并提取出文件夹名。
    from bs4 import BeautifulSoup
    
    html = response.text
    soup = BeautifulSoup(html, 'html.parser')
    folder_name = soup.find("tag_name", attrs={"class": "class_name"}).text
    
    1. JSON格式
      如果服务器返回的数据为JSON格式,可以使用JSON库来解析JSON,并获取文件夹名。
    import json
    
    json_data = response.json()
    folder_name = json_data["folder_name"]
    

    步骤四:使用获取的文件夹名
    最后,客户端可以使用获取到的文件夹名进行后续操作,如显示在界面上或者进行其他处理。

    总结
    客户端获取服务器文件夹名的过程可以概括为:建立与服务器的连接、发送请求、解析响应以及使用获取到的文件夹名。具体的实现方式取决于所使用的编程语言和相关库的特点,但以上提供的步骤是通用的基本流程。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部